Jack' Steak House has an infrared cheese melter mounted on the wall. The
gas line exits the top
and a gas pressure regulator is mounted right there. The regulator fails
about every six weeks.
The likely problem is ________.
A) A batch of bad regulators
B) The high ambient heat where the regulator is mounted
C) The vertical mounting position of the regulator
D) Border line low incoming gas pressure ---------CORRECT ANSWER------
-----------B

Zach is called to service a one month old convection oven that will not
come on. The oven
control section is located right next to a charbroiler. When he opens the
control panel he sees
that the ignition module for the electronic ignition is melted and distorted.
Zach needs to:
A) Replace the module and bill the manufacturer under warranty
B) Show the customer the problem, recommend moving the equipment as
needed, replace the
,module, and bill the customer
C) Replace the module, bill the customer, and say nothing to the customer
about what caused
the problem
D) Replace the module and install a cooling fan in the control compartment
---------CORRECT ANSWER-----------------B
Frank is called out to service an oven where the pilot will not stay lit, and
there seems to be a
constant gas smell. After checking the oven he gets a millivolt reading from
the thermocouple
under load of 6 millivolts and the pilot flame is good. He further notices that
after he blows the
pilot out the gas continues to come out of the pilot burner for almost 10
minutes. What does
frank need to do?
A) Replace the thermocouple it is obviously shorted
B) Replace the safety valve it is obviously stuck closed
C) Replace the pilot burner as it is heating the thermocouple to hot
D) Replace the thermocouple with the weak output, and the safety that is
sticking open ---------CORRECT ANSWER-----------------D
Hyatt's restaurant has a kitchen full of natural gas equipment totaling
2,000,000 BTU's.
Assuming that all of the equipment could be on at the same time how much
air will be needed
for complete combustion if the conditions were ideal?
A) 20,000,000 cubic feet
B) 4,000,000 cubic feet
C) 20,000 cubic feet
D) 280,000 cubic feet ---------CORRECT ANSWER-----------------C
George is standing over a gas fired hotplate. There is a strong gas odor.
George should:
, A) Light a match and run over the entire hotplate until he finds the leak
B) Immediately turn off the gas supply to the hotplate
C) Run out to his truck to get an electronic leak detector and find the leak
D) Run out to his truck and get soap bubbles to find the leak ---------
CORRECT ANSWER-----------------B

A bank of three fryers is connected to a gas line with a flexible gas line and
quick disconnect
assembly. The customer came in this morning and noticed that none of the
fryers are working.
Checking, he found the pilots were out, and proceeded to light all three. As
soon as he tried to
turn on the first fryer all three pilots went out. What is the first thing the
customer should be
told to check?
A) That the gas valve is turned on
B) That the gas line is not kinked
C) That the quick disconnect is fully engaged together
D) That the power is turned on to the fryers ---------CORRECT ANSWER----
-------------C
